标题:全能签个人p12证书:原理与详细介绍
导言:
在网络安全领域,个人p12证书是一种常用的加密技术,用于对信息进行身份验证和加密传输。本文将对个人p12证书的原理和详细介绍进行阐述,帮助读者了解其工作原理及使用方法。
第一部分:个人p12证书的原理
个人p12证书是一种数字证书,用于证明用户的身份并确保安全的通信。它基于公钥基础设施(PKI)体系结构,包含用户的个人身份信息、公钥和私钥。
1. 用户身份信息:
个人p12证书中包含了用户的个人身份信息,如姓名、邮箱、组织等。这些信息是通过认证机构(CA)进行验证和签名的,以确保证书的真实性和有效性。
2. 公钥与私钥:
个人p12证书中包含用户的公钥和私钥。公钥用于对信息进行加密,私钥用于解密和签名。公钥可以在任何地方公开使用,而私钥应保密且只有用户本人可以访问。
3. 数字签名:
个人p12证书使用数字签名来验证证书的真实性。数字签名是通过将证书信息与私钥进行加密,生成唯一的签名值。使用证书时,可以使用公钥来验证签名的有效性,确保证书未被篡改。
第二部分:个人p12证书的详细介绍
个人p12证书用于多种场景,如电子邮件加密、网站身份验证等。以下是个人p12证书的详细介绍,包括创建、导出和使用方法。
1. 创建个人p12证书:
首先,需要选择一个可信的CA机构申请个人数字证书。按照CA机构提供的要求,填写个人信息并付费,完成身份验证流程。一旦通过验证,CA机构将生成一个证书请求文件(CSR)。
使用CSR文件和私钥,可以在服务器上生成个人p12证书。这一步通常是由系统管理员或CA机构执行的。
2. 导出个人p12证书:
生成个人p12证书后,可以将其导出到个人计算机中以便在各种应用程序中使用。
首先,打开个人计算机上的证书管理工具(例如Windows的"certmgr.msc"或Mac的"Keychain Access")。
然后,找到生成的个人p12证书并右键单击,选择"导出"。在导出过程中,需要设置一个密码以保护私钥。
最后,选择导出文件的保存位置和文件名,并点击"保存"完成导出。
3. 使用个人p12证书:
一旦个人p12证书导出完成,可以在各种应用程序中使用它。
例如,在电子邮件客户端中,可以将个人p12证书导入并设置为加密和签名用途,以确保发送的邮件是安全的。同样,在网站身份验证中,个人p12证书可以用于证明用户的身份,避免账户被盗用。
重要的是要保护个人p12证书的私钥,不要将其泄露给他人,并定期备份证书以防意外丢失。
结论:
个人p12证书是一种安全、可信的加密技术,用于身份验证和保护通信的安全性。本文通过介绍其原理和详细说明,希望读者能够了解并正确使用个人p12证书,提升网络安全性。同时,重要的是注意保护私钥,避免泄露和丢失。